"Spectre Divide Studio Closes Down"

by Jason May 15,2025

Spectre Divide has been in the spotlight ever since it was revealed that the renowned streamer and former esports professional, Shroud, was a key figure in its development. However, a high-profile name doesn't always guarantee a project's success. Mountaintop Studios recently announced its closure and the imminent shutdown of the game's servers.

The studio will officially cease operations by the end of this week, with the servers staying online for just under a month. During this period, the studio is committed to refunding players for their in-game purchases. Despite the involvement of Shroud, Spectre Divide struggled to attract a sizable audience or generate sufficient revenue to sustain its operations.
